Low Testosterone | Primary

Primary failure of testicles to make testosterone

Your Path

  • Low testosterone | Primary

Etiology

  • Testicular infection→ mumps
  • Testicular torsion, trauma, cancer, undescended testes, or other reason for testicular death
  • Past chemotherapy, w/prolonged direct effects on testicles
  • Genetic disorders→ Prader-Willi Syndrome, Klinefelter Syndrome

Symptoms

  • Fatigue
  • Infertility
  • Decreased libido
  • Erectile dysfunction
  • Decreased strength

Physical Exam Findings

  • Sometimes small or absent testes
  • Findings vary w/degree of hypo testosterone and when it occurred: can have small stature, decreased muscle mass, diminished axillary/pubic/facial hair, small penis (if occurred pre-puberty)
  • Breast development
